iCapital is powering the world’s alternative investment marketplace. Our financial technology platform has transformed how advisors, wealth management firms, asset managers, and banks evaluate and recommend bespoke public and private market strategies for their high-net-worth clients. iCapital services approximately $179 billion in global client assets invested in 1,445 funds, as of January 2024. 

iCapital has been named to the Forbes Fintech 50 for seven consecutive years (2018-2023); a three-time selection by Forbes to its list of Best Startup Employers (2021-2023); and a three-time winner of MMI/Barron’s Solutions Provider award (See link below).  

About the Role 

iCapital is looking for a Business Intelligence Data Engineer to join the Data and Analytics team. This role is responsible for implementing business intelligence and operational reporting across iCapital. This individual will report to the Head of Business Intelligence at iCapital.  

Responsibilities 

  • Work with a cross section of iCapital Business professionals to implement new reporting and business intelligence dashboards to drive mission critical decision making and insights across Finance, Operations, Marketing, Sales, and Executive Management.
  • Work closely with our Finance, Sales, Product, Architecture, Engineering, and other business units across the firm to:
  • Develop an understanding of and work to enhance our evolving data model.
  • Gather requirements, design solutions and implement new reporting solutions.
  • Partner with the head of business intelligence and others across the firm to:
  • Continuously expand the use of data driven analytics.
  • Further systematize the Business Intelligence process.
  • Expand the self-service Business Intelligence and Reporting capabilities to additional areas of iCapital.

 

Qualifications 

 

  • Strong analytical, critical thinking, and problem solving skills
  • Detail-oriented, naturally curious, and willing to question the status quo to understand business needs
  • Proactive, autonomous, and be able to recognize when help is needed 
  • Experience with gathering requirements and implementing solutions in a systematic way
  • Intermediate SQL competency
  • 5-10 years’ experience using Business Intelligence tools (e.g., Tableau is a plus)
  • Strong communications skills and the ability to liaise between senior business and technical engineering professionals
  • Understanding and experience with data modeling, relational databases, conceptual and physical data models
  • Familiar with core data governance principles, data stewardship, traceability, lineage
  • Project management experience is a plus
  • Prior experience in the financial services domain is a plus
  • Familiar with Machine Learning and Large Language Models is a plus
  • Technical degree background (math, computer science, engineering, management information systems) is a plus
  • Bachelor’s Degree with 3-5+ years of previous work experience in a data related role 

 

Benefits 

 

The base salary range for this role is $130,000 to $180,000 depending on level. iCapital offers a compensation package which includes salary, equity for all full-time employees, and an annual performance bonus. Employees also receive a comprehensive benefits package that includes an employer matched retirement plan, generously subsidized healthcare with 100% employer paid dental, vision, telemedicine, and virtual mental health counseling, parental leave, and unlimited paid time off (PTO). 

We believe the best ideas and innovation happen when we are together. We offer most employees the flexibility to work in the office three or four days. Every department has different needs, and some positions will be designated in-office jobs, based on their function.
